Court Declines to Reverse Orders Unfreezing Humphrey Kariuki's Company Accounts

This archive report was first published on 18 September 2019.

On September 18, 2019, the High Court delivered a significant blow to the Director of Public Prosecution's (DPP) efforts to freeze the accounts of companies owned by billionaire businessman Humphrey Kariuki.

Justice Luka Kimaru declined to reverse orders that had previously allowed Kariuki access to his company accounts, despite the DPP's attempts to reinstate the freeze.

The DPP, represented by State Prosecutor Catherine Mwaniki, had sought to reinstate the freeze orders, arguing that a magistrate's court in Kiambu had lifted the orders irregularly.

However, lawyer Cecil Miller, representing Africa Spirits Limited, opposed the application, arguing that the DPP was seeking to reinstate the freeze orders through the back door.

As reported by a Kiambu court, the freezing order was irregular since the Directorate of Criminal Investigations (DCI) never sought such an order in the first place.

Senior Principal Magistrate Stella Atambo ruled that the order issued by the court only allowed the DCI to investigate the accounts but not to freeze it.

Mr. Miller argued that the orders freezing the company's nine accounts were unlawful and meant to cripple its operations after the DPP failed to link its directors to tax evasion claims.

The company accused the DPP of acting in bad faith and abusing the court process, arguing that the decision to file the application in Kiambu was to get a favourable magistrate to rule in their favour.

“The prayers sought did not include the preservation of bank accounts, yet the orders extracted included the preservation of bank accounts of persons not made parties to the application for a period of 90 days,” Mr. Miller argued.

Justice Kimaru gave the Kenya Revenue Authority time to file their submissions and scheduled the hearing on Tuesday next week.
